In large enterprises, hundreds or even thousands of engineering teams are working in parallel. Each team owns a specific 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Jinsong Yu shares deep architectural insights ...
The hype around automation and AI-driven workflows can obscure a fundamental truth: developers still need human interaction.
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and ...
Are you a programmer, coder, developer, or engineer? The names for software makers tell us what it means to be in the ...
DevOps created an entirely new paradigm for application development. By integrating the work of software developers and IT operations professionals, DevOps processes greatly improved the speed and ...
The latest trends in software development from the Computer Weekly Application Developer Network. This is a guest post for the Computer Weekly Developer Network written by Sharvanath Pathak in his ...
Startups selling dev tools over the last few years have seen the pendulum swing. On one hand, developers rarely need anyone’s permission to start using their tools, which resulted in teams within the ...
A seasoned small business and technology writer and educator with more than 20 years of experience, Shweta excels in demystifying complex tech tools and concepts for small businesses. Her work has ...